Summary:
As a Data Architect, a typical day involves defining the data requirements and designing the structure necessary for the application. This role includes modeling the data architecture, planning how data will be stored efficiently, and ensuring seamless integration across various components. The position requires a thoughtful approach to organizing data to support application functionality and scalability, collaborating with different stakeholders to align data strategies with project goals, and continuously refining data models to meet evolving needs.
